Overview
Provides administrative and clinical practice leadership to and manages Genetic Counselors (anticipated to eventually be 20-25 GCs) throughout Seattle Children's. In collaboration with the Director of Specialty Practice, the Division Chief of Genetic Medicine, and the Medical Directors of Clinical Genetics and Biochemical Genetics, the GC Manager participates in developing structured GC associated metrics for assessing outcomes of GC care and quality of care metrics; ensuring that GCs meet various state and federal regulatory agency requirements, and ensuring that GCs participate in cost-savings and revenue-generating practices. Develops, revises and administers operating policies, procedures and standards for the program/unit. The GC Manager will work with the Division and Hospital leadership on strategic planning, program growth including partnering with other service lines, research involvement, and involvement in the UW Genetic Counseling Training program. In addition to oversight responsibilities, the position provides direct clinical services.

Requirements
Required Education/Experience:
- Master of Science in Genetic Counseling.
- Seven (7) plus years of Genetic Counselor experience
- Three (3) plus years of Genetic Counselor supervisory experience

Required Credentials:
- Washington State Licensure as a Genetic Counselor
- Board certified by the American Board of Genetic Counseling or American Board of Medical Genetics.
- Fulfill the expectations for a Genetic Counselor as outlined by the American Board of Genetic Counseling

Preferred:
- Experience in pediatric genetics or equivalent work.
- Experience working in an ambulatory department of a hospital or medical center
- Experience working in a pediatric setting
- Experience working in an academic medical center
- Experience managing a culturally diverse staff
- Experience with health billing and reimbursement systems
